Output 456073a949b605fc2721840bed982eef8811a52cd9b6a000d2ac0d5b22d6fc57:0

value
66000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f0cd504451df6b7f441ba088b168e36064588a OP_EQUALVERIFY OP_CHECKSIG
address
1DDDLjMCYLms87V566N2SPCDR9dC5ChWT3
transaction
456073a949b605fc2721840bed982eef8811a52cd9b6a000d2ac0d5b22d6fc57
spent
true